How does investing in the Metaverse ETF differ from investing directly in cryptocurrencies?

- himanshumeenaAug 27, 2021 · 5 years agoWhen investing in the Metaverse ETF, you're essentially buying shares of a fund that holds a diversified portfolio of metaverse-related stocks. This means that your investment is spread across multiple companies involved in the metaverse industry, which can help mitigate the risk associated with investing in a single cryptocurrency. On the other hand, investing directly in cryptocurrencies means buying and holding specific digital assets like Bitcoin or Ethereum. This gives you direct exposure to the price movements of those cryptocurrencies, but also means that your investment is concentrated in a single asset, which can be riskier.
